Definition

to give all or a large part of one's time or resources to something

Usage note

The verb 'devote' is often followed by 'to', which can be a preposition or part of an infinitive. Context is key to distinguishing these uses.

Example sentences

  1. She will devote the entire afternoon to painting.
  2. He decided to devote his life to helping others.
  3. They devote a lot of time to practicing their musical instruments.
  4. She always devotes her weekends to volunteering at the animal shelter.
  5. The company will devote more resources to developing new products.
